To provide a small-scale underwater travelling driving system optimized mainly aiming at a remarkable reduction of dependence on a storage battery by including a fuel cell.
A small-scale underwater trvelling includes the fuel cell 100 using oxygen from a hydrogen peroxide water solution, and a fuel cell type hydrogen peroxide producing apparatus 200, a water electrolytic apparatus 300 and a fuel cell 400 are provided near the small-scale underwater travelling, on the ground, or on the water, wherein the fuel cell type hydrogen peroxide producing apparatus 200 is exclusively used for the fuel cell 100 built in the travelling, to produce hydrogen peroxide from hydrogen or hydrogen-containing gas and oxygen or oxygen-containing gas, the water electrolytic apparatus 300 decomposes water into hydrogen and oxygen, and the fuel cell 400 has a carbon compound as a hydrogen donor and air as an oxygen donor to generate electric power required for the water electrolytic apparatus 300.
